What Is Fireflies.ai?
Fireflies.ai is an AI-powered meeting assistant that joins your video calls as a bot participant, records and transcribes the conversation in real time, and automatically produces meeting summaries, action item lists, and searchable transcripts. It integrates with Zoom, Microsoft Teams, Google Meet, Webex, and dozens of other communication tools.
Founded in 2016 and widely adopted by sales teams, product teams, and remote-first organizations, Fireflies solves one of the most persistent friction points in professional work: the time and effort required to take notes during meetings, capture action items, and share meeting outputs with stakeholders who weren't present.

The Pro plan at $18/seat/month is the practical entry point for professionals — unlimited transcription and the AskFred AI chat feature that enables post-meeting Q&A against transcripts. The Business plan adds team analytics and the topic tracker, particularly valuable for sales organizations tracking deal-related conversations.
Core Features
Automatic Meeting Bot
Fireflies joins your meetings automatically through calendar integration:
- Connect Fireflies to your Google or Outlook calendar
- Fireflies detects scheduled video calls and sends a bot ("Fred") as a participant
- Fred joins, announces itself, and begins recording when the meeting starts
- No manual action required — the recording and transcription happen automatically
The bot can be configured to always join, only join external meetings, or only join when explicitly invited.
Real-Time Transcription
Fireflies transcribes meetings in real time with:
- Speaker identification (labels each participant's speech by name, pulling from calendar attendees)
- 60+ language support for multilingual meetings
- Custom vocabulary for industry jargon, product names, and acronyms
- Timestamp markers throughout the transcript for navigation
AI-Generated Summaries
After each meeting, Fireflies automatically produces:
- Meeting summary: A paragraph overview of the conversation and its outcomes
- Action items: A bulleted list of tasks with owner names extracted from the conversation
- Key questions: Questions raised during the meeting that were not answered
- Topics covered: A list of subjects discussed with approximate timestamps
- Sentiment analysis: Overall tone of the meeting (Business plan)
These are delivered by email and available in the Fireflies web app within a few minutes of the meeting ending.
💡Key Concept
Why automated summaries change meeting culture: The traditional meeting workflow — attending, taking notes, writing up a summary, and sharing it — typically consumes 20–40 extra minutes per meeting beyond the call itself. For organizations with heavy meeting loads (many knowledge workers attend 4–6 meetings per day), this represents hours per person per week. Automated summaries redirect that time to actual work.
AskFred (AI Chat Against Transcripts)
AskFred is Fireflies' AI chatbot that allows you to ask questions against your meeting transcripts:
- "What did Marcus say about the Q2 budget constraints?"
- "What decisions were made in the last three meetings about the product roadmap?"
- "What action items does Sarah own across this week's meetings?"
- "Summarize the top objections raised in our last five sales calls"
AskFred searches across all your stored transcripts — not just the current meeting — making it a retroactive research tool for organizational knowledge trapped in meeting recordings.
Search Across All Meetings
Every transcript is fully searchable:
- Full-text search across all recorded meetings
- Filter by date range, meeting type, attendees, or topic
- Jump to the specific moment in the recording where a topic was discussed
- Share specific transcript snippets or timestamps with colleagues
CRM and Tool Integrations
Fireflies integrates with over 50 tools:
- CRM: Salesforce, HubSpot — auto-log meeting notes, action items, and next steps to deal records
- Project management: Notion, Asana, Linear, Trello — push action items directly to task managers
- Communication: Slack — automatic meeting summary posted to a channel after each call
- Storage: Google Drive, OneDrive — export transcripts and summaries automatically
Strengths
- Frictionless adoption: Calendar integration means meetings are automatically recorded without any manual setup per call
- AskFred cross-meeting search: Asking questions across months of meeting transcripts is genuinely powerful for teams that make decisions in meetings and need to reconstruct context later
- CRM integration depth: For sales teams, automatic logging to Salesforce or HubSpot eliminates manual post-call data entry
- Summaries without reading: Post-meeting summaries are good enough that many stakeholders can stay informed by reading them rather than attending or watching recordings
- Speaker identification accuracy: Works well when participants join from the same calendar invite and use their actual names
Limitations & Considerations
- Transcript accuracy: Accuracy is high for clear audio in standard meeting environments (90%+), but degrades with background noise, heavy accents, overlapping speech, or technical jargon — always review transcripts of important meetings
- Bot visibility: The Fireflies bot joining a meeting is visible to all participants — some external meetings may have participants who object to being recorded; always disclose
- Storage limits on free tier: 800 minutes total is easily exhausted if recording daily meetings — the free plan is for evaluation, not ongoing use
- Not a real-time tool: Summaries arrive after the meeting; Fireflies is not useful for real-time transcription assistance during a call (use the Teams/Meet native tools for live captions)
- Privacy and compliance: Recording external meetings requires consent from all participants in many jurisdictions — check local recording consent laws before enabling automatic bot joins
Best Use Cases
| Task | Why Fireflies.ai |
|---|---|
| Sales call recording and CRM logging | Auto-transcribe calls; push notes and next steps to Salesforce/HubSpot |
| Team meeting note elimination | Automated summaries replace manual note-taking across internal meetings |
| Customer success call tracking | Track feature requests, concerns, and commitments across all calls |
| Recruiting interview documentation | Structured notes and searchable transcripts for interviewer alignment |
| Product research and user interviews | Search across all user interviews for recurring themes |
| Cross-meeting knowledge retrieval | AskFred searches months of transcripts for decisions and context |
When to choose alternatives:
- Real-time live captions during meetings → native Microsoft Teams or Google Meet transcription
- Individual meeting transcription (not organization-wide) → Otter.ai (stronger for personal use)
- Already using Microsoft Teams heavily → Microsoft 365 Copilot for Teams (deeper integration)
- Podcast and content transcription → Descript (specialized for media production)

✅Tip
Team deployment tip: For maximum value, deploy Fireflies organization-wide rather than individually. When the entire team uses the same tool, AskFred can search across all meetings — not just your own. Cross-functional transparency (engineering, product, and sales seeing each other's summaries) dramatically reduces the "we didn't know you were working on that" problem in growing organizations.
